Gunman charged after robbing man of $30 at Columbus apartment, police say

A 22-year-old was accused of robbing a man at gunpoint late Monday at a Pembrook Drive apartment, authorities said.

Tyler Williams faces one count each of armed robbery, possession of marijuana, possession of a firearm during the commission of a crime and obstruction. He was booked into the Muscogee County Jail for a 8 a.m. Thursday hearing in Columbus Recorder’s Court.

Columbus police were called to 935 Pembrook Drive around 12:47 a.m. Tuesday to investigate an armed robbery. They spoke with a man who reported being robbed by a tall, slim black man dressed in all black with a low haircut and goatee.

He said the suspect placed a gun in his face and stole about $30 in cash.

Authorities found a man matching that description running near 1035 Pembrook Drive moments later. He was taken into custody and charged.

The suspect, who was identified as Williams, was allegedly in possession of a Glock 22 pistol, 5 grams of marijuana and $15 in cash when they arrested him.
